What Makes Construction Climate-Resilient?
Climate-resilient construction goes beyond traditional building practices by incorporating design elements and materials specifically chosen to withstand extreme weather conditions. With extreme weather events rising, construction strategies now incorporate resilience against flooding, heat waves, and heavy storms, with every stage of development considering climate-related vulnerabilities. This approach is particularly crucial in Texas, where residents face everything from hurricanes along the Gulf Coast to severe thunderstorms and flooding in Central Texas.
The concept encompasses several key elements: elevated foundations to prevent flood damage, reinforced roofing systems to withstand high winds, improved drainage systems to manage stormwater, and strategic material selection that can endure temperature extremes. The 2025 FORTIFIED home standard updates require stricter roof construction guidelines to withstand the elements, with roofing materials meeting or exceeding impact-resistant ratings and tighter nailing patterns to survive high winds and hail.

Smart Investment: The Economics of Resilient Building
While climate-resilient construction may require higher upfront costs, the long-term economic benefits are substantial. Investing early to construct more resilient buildings in secure locations will save lives, minimize costs, and protect development investments, with the net benefit of investing in infrastructure resilience amounting to $4.2 trillion, providing a $4 return for each $1 invested.
For Texas homeowners, this translates to reduced insurance premiums, lower maintenance costs, and protection against property value loss due to weather damage. Many insurance companies now offer discounts for homes built to enhanced resilience standards, making the investment even more attractive.
Key Resilience Features for Texas Homes
Sustainable Urban Drainage Systems efficiently manage stormwater, minimizing flood risks, while flood-resistant building designs with raised floors and protective barriers help safeguard properties. Additional features include impact-resistant windows, reinforced garage doors, and backup power systems that keep homes functional during outages.
Flooring plays a crucial role in climate resilience, with moisture-resistant materials and proper installation techniques preventing damage from flooding and humidity. Advanced subflooring systems with integrated moisture barriers and drainage capabilities are becoming standard in resilient construction projects.
Nature-Based Solutions: Working with Texas Landscapes
Modern climate-resilient construction increasingly incorporates nature-based solutions that work with local ecosystems rather than against them. This approach demonstrates how buildings can be constructed to increase their resilience to climate change, with publications providing overviews of fundamental interventions including the use of nature-based solutions.
In Texas, this might include rain gardens that manage stormwater runoff, native landscaping that reduces irrigation needs and provides natural windbreaks, and strategic tree placement that provides cooling shade while avoiding potential storm damage to structures.
